Which of the following best describes direct current (DC)?

Direct current (DC) is characterized by the flow of electric charge in a single, constant direction. This means that the electrons move steadily from the negative terminal to the positive terminal, resulting in a unidirectional current. The consistency of this flow makes DC particularly suitable for various applications, such as in batteries, electronic devices, and circuits where stable and predictable power supply is essential.

In contrast, alternatives involving alternating flow, rotation, or polarity changes do not accurately reflect the nature of direct current. These characteristics are more aligned with alternating current (AC), where electrons oscillate back and forth, changing direction periodically. Understanding this fundamental distinction is crucial for anyone studying electrical principles in the context of fire investigation and safety.
